By Monte Whaley The Denver Post
GREELEY — Challenger Ed Clark ousted incumbent Mayor Tom Selders handily Tuesday night in an election overshadowed by issues of illegal immigration. Clark, a school security guard and former Greeley police officer, bested Selders by 7,858 votes to 5,015. Selders, a longtime fixture in city government and a two-term mayor, couldn’t be reached for comment Tuesday night. Selders earned the ire of many conservatives in Greeley for traveling to Washington, D.C., earlier this year to complain that raids by Immigration Customs and Enforcement agents at Swift meatpacking plants were disruptive to families.
